Sorry for the thread hi-jack.....tried searching and couldn't find a definitive answer. Will the 18" A-Spec wheels fit a 2008 TL-S? Different dealers have told me different stories....some say they won't clear the Brembos..others say that they will. Does it depend whether they are the 8.5" or 8" wide A Specs?

The 04 A-Spec wheels are 18x8.5 and the 05-on are 18x8. Either way they will fit.
